Kashmir is experiencing an unprecedented heatwave, with temperatures reaching record highs not seen in decades. This intense heat has severely impacted the region's agricultural sector, with farmers like Zaina Begum losing crops due to prolonged dry spells. The sweltering conditions have also led authorities to close schools and colleges. While recent rains offered temporary relief, experts warn that the heatwave is likely to persist, posing ongoing challenges to the region's climate and its people's livelihoods.
